On Monday 02 February 2004 18:25, Doug White wrote:
> On Sat, 31 Jan 2004, Jun Kuriyama wrote:
> > At Sat, 31 Jan 2004 06:53:52 +0000 (UTC),
> >
> > Randy Bush wrote:
> > > despite /etc/defaults/rc.conf having
> > >
> > >     named_program=3D"/usr/sbin/named"     # path to named, if you wan=
t a
> > > different one.
> > >
> > > /etc/rc.d/named has hard coded
> > >
> > >     command=3D"/usr/sbin/${name}"
> >
> > $named_program overrides $command when it is defined before calling
> > run_rc_command().  I don't know why $command is defined in this way in
> > /etc/rc.d/named...
>
> That script has other problems, in particular it hardcodes the arguments
> to
> named even if you override them.  This breaks bind9 since -g isn't a valid
> option there.

I've sent a patch and am running with that for a few weeks without problems=
=20
and a fully working bind9-base port. conf/61647.
